前端编程与架构
-
Rust中Iced图形界面教程
19 1 26K一年多以来,Rust 一直是我最喜欢的编程语言。它使我能够创建高性能软件,这与我过去使用的语言不同。由于它的优势,我和许多其他人一样,一直渴望用它来构建 GUI 应用程序。Electron 因其高内存.
-
Spring Boot中实现Thymeleaf通知
7 14K当应用程序执行潜在的关键操作(例如编辑、保存或从数据库中删除数据)时,建议通知用户操作的成功或失败。这篇文章介绍了如何在 Thymeleaf 模板中显示通知的基本解决方案。假设读者具备 Spring .
-
Spring Boot 和 Thymeleaf 实现 Java 版 HTMX
27 14KHTMX是否有潜力成为实现以Java为中心的Ajax(Asynchronous JavaScript and XML,异步JavaScript和XML)开发模式的关键组件。 Ajax是一种在不重新加载.
-
div居中:最佳做法是什么?
10 2K如何使用 CSS 垂直对齐内容?将 div 置于 DOM 元素中间的最佳做法是什么,其优缺点是什么?1、使用 position 属性position: absolute; left: 50%; top.
-
2024年高效Web前端开发必备的工具有哪些 ?
26 3K随着 Web 开发环境的不断发展,我们的工具包也在不断发展。我一直在完善我的设置,我很好奇其他人现在都在使用什么。无论是文本编辑器、浏览器扩展、框架,还是任何能让您的编码更流畅、更高效的实用程序,我都.
-
为什么bootstrap不再那么受欢迎了?
31 2K近年来,人们对 bootstrap 等组件库的兴趣似乎大幅下降,而 Tailwind 则更受青睐。 Tailwind :对组件进行精细控制,而不是使用预用的东西, bootstrap :学习曲线要.
-
DHH:我为何退出科技运动
75二十多年前,当 Ruby on Rails 推出时,我还是一个二十多岁的年轻程序员,深信任何尝试过我的堆栈的人都会接受它在解决 "Web问题 "方面的普遍优越性。于是,我走上了改革之路,试图用尖锐的论.
-
10种最佳网页设计英文字体
2210种最佳网页设计英文字体:Roboto: Roboto 是一款时尚现代的无衬线字体,专为实现最佳可读性而设计,散发出清晰度和专业性。它非常适合需要简洁现代外观的项目,尤其是在专业或企业环境中。Mon.
-
最被低估的Vscode插件列表
49 2K网友讨论出能让人惊叹不已的Vscode很多插件扩展(用名称搜索插件市场可找到): TODO tree transpose Bracket Select Total Lines Select Line .
-
踩坑:6年后为何不用GraphQL了?
82 1 9KGraphQL 是一项令人难以置信的技术,自从我在 2018 年首次开始将其投入生产以来,它就吸引了很多人的注意力。在一大堆无类型的 JSON REST API 上构建了许多 React SPA 之后.
-
IBM借助企业设计转型的案例
30文章讲述了IBM在20世纪中叶如何通过与设计师艾略特·诺伊斯(Elliot Noyes)和查尔斯与雷·埃姆斯(Charles and Ray Eames)的合作,彻底改变了IBM产品设计和品牌形象。以.
-
将jQuery转换到JavaScript开源工具
36 4K直接在浏览器中将 jQuery 脚本转换为高效的 JavaScript。立即接收可靠、可链接的现代 JavaScript 代码,这些代码可以用作最小的实用程序库,同时保持现有代码不变。原因:虽然 jQ.
-
VSCode中最好的深色模式主题是什么?
81VSCode作为一款广受欢迎的代码编辑器,其灵活性和可定制性吸引了全球大量开发者。而对于那些喜欢在深色背景下编写代码的人来说,选择一个适合自己的深色主题显得尤为重要。在VSCode的众多深色主题中,有.
-
sessionStorage:提供浏览会话数据的存储
42 3KsessionStorage是一个用于在单个浏览器选项卡中临时存储数据的便捷工具。 我们将揭示它的优点和局限性,特别是它无法跨不同选项卡共享信息。 最后,您将清楚地了解 sessionStorage .
-
现代前端架构:关键概念指南
75 2KWeb 开发的格局在不断发展,需要创新的方法来构建用户界面。在这个不断变化的环境中,构建强大且可维护的前端架构变得比以往任何时候都更加重要。本指南深入探讨了现代前端架构的关键概念,为您提供构建高性能、.
-
WebSockets与服务器发送事件SSE比较
67 1 13K客户端和服务器之间的实时通信对于创建动态和交互式 Web 应用程序至关重要。用于实现此目的的两种流行技术是服务器发送事件 (SSE) 和 Web 套接字。两者都允许双向通信,但它们有不同的用例和实现。.
-
Next.js入门:Hello World
57 6KNext.js是一个 React 框架,允许开发人员构建服务器端渲染 (SSR) 或静态生成的 Web 应用程序。它提供了简化的开发体验,具有自动代码分割、路由预取和简化部署等功能。让我们深入研究在 .
-
Node.js 21中有哪些最新功能?
92 3KNode.js 21 旨在通过创新功能工具箱增强您的工作流程。 改进的 ES 模块支持: 通过无缝集成编写更干净、更现代的代码。 V8 引擎升级: 体验更快的性能和增强的内存管理。 增强的安全性: 通.
-
什么是WebSockets、服务器发送事件、长轮询、WebRTC、WebTransport?
100 10K对于现代实时网络应用程序来说,从服务器向客户端发送事件的能力是不可或缺的。多年来,人们根据这种需要开发了多种方法,每种方法都有自己的优点和缺点。 最初,长轮询是唯一可用的方法。 随后,WebSocke.
-
SpringBoo+HTMX编程简介
92 13KHTMX 是一个小型 JavaScript 库,可让您使用 HTML 中的自定义属性来定义页面中元素的行为。它有点像现代版的 onclick 属性,但功能更强大、更灵活。它的效率也更高,因为它使用浏览.
-
Django REST+VueJS与Django+HTMX组合比较
76 8K本文详细介绍了使用 Vue 和 Django REST Framework (DRF) 与 HTMX 和 Django 开发应用程序之间的差异。我们将研究一个简单的例子来说明这两种组合是如何工作的,并.
-
Futuristt:VsCode中丰富多彩的黑暗主题插件
56这是一个非常黑暗的未来主义主题,具有赛博朋克风格的语法突出显示系统、矩阵样式终端和最小的用户界面设计原则。HTML:CSS:JS: . -
Rust与Go两种html模板引擎Tera、templ
128有人说:为什么要使用PHP? PHP有一个比其他语言更好的模板系统,当然除了#Go语言。 PHP有一个比go更好的模板系统,因为最初的php本身就是一种模板语言。 广泛应用:#HTMX、#JSX 在j.
-
fasthx:FastAPI+HTMX正确的入门方法
150 4KFastAPI 和 HTMX,正确的方法。主要特征: 正如人们所期望的那样,装饰器语法可以与 FastAPI 一起使用,无需在路由中使用未使用或神奇的依赖项。 可与任何模板引擎或服务器端渲染库一起使用.
-
React项目中Context API与Redux区别
96 7K想象一个带有购物清单整理器的厨房: 如果使用Context API:可以将其视为厨房中的常见白板,其中显示购物清单,任何人都可以看到并更改它。如果购物清单管理器是 如果使用Redux实现列表管理器:可.
-
4个月内优化Next.js增加搜索流量20倍的7个技巧
185 18K八月,我们对整个网站进行了重大改造:当我们最终于 2023 年 8 月 15 日推出时,我们的 Google Pagespeed 几乎完美!对于主页,下载大小从 500k 减少到 80k。这样一来,需.
-
Go中使用HTMX编写ToDo案例演示
117 8K在 Web 开发领域,简单性和效率是关键。这就是 HTMX 和 Go 的结合发挥作用的地方。HTMX 允许您直接在 HTML 中访问 AJAX、CSS Transitions、WebSockets 等.
-
谷歌新Chrome浏览器可能标志着人类互联网的终结
83从下个月开始,谷歌将在 Chrome 浏览器中推出一项新的实验性功能:人工智能写作助手。Chrome 浏览器是全球最受欢迎的浏览器,也是约 30 亿人阅读和贡献网络内容的门户。在网络上写作可能令人生畏.
-
Lumos:本地大模型Chrome插件
333Lumos 是浏览网页的大模型副驾驶,由本地大语言模型 (Ollama) 提供支持。 - 总结问题跟踪网站、论坛和社交媒体网站上的长主题 - 总结新闻文章 - 询问有关业务和产品页面评论的问题 - 询.
-
Web开发中19种推荐VSCode插件
93 3K一些最好的 Web 开发插件扩展推荐:主题:general️ visuallintinggit通用:5、Code Spell Checker源代码拼写检查程序 Marketplace 6、Path I.